It should be noted that Craig was a member of the original Lowell Lock Monsters back when the Tsongas Arena opened in 1998. After that season, he would make return visits with whatever AHL team he was playing for that played the Lock Monsters.

I'm not sure if this has all ready been mentioned; AD Dana Skinner and former hockey coach Bill Riley were in Rochester for last Saturday's game. During the pre game ceremony they presented Craig's sons, Jackson and Nicholas with his UMass Lowell Hockey Hall of Fame plaque. During the warm up the Hawks were wearing the old Chiefs jerseys with the number 5 and Charron on the back. RIT also wore special jerseys that they auctioned off after the game. Nice job by the RIT / Rochester community for raising $7k for Craig and his family.

Listened to every second and if nothing else, it was exciting. Good way to start the weekend and great to take some points from Providence.

Awesome parts of the game:
Ruwhedel - 3 points (1G, 2A) and +2. He's been great in every game so far.
Other Freshmen Skaters - Pendenza with 2G and Arnold with 1G.
Holmstrom's Hustle in OT - From how it sounded on the radio, the hustle he exhibited for the OT goal was the reason UML got the win.
Powerplay - 2 for 5 (although one is kind of cheap because the 4-on-4 had been over for about 2 seconds, so technically it was a PPG).
Penalty Kill - 2 for 2 (nice to be 100% AND take so few penalties).
Home Atmosphere- Sounded LOUD at the Tsongas.

Not so awesome:
Defensive Zone Coverage - Still sounded sloppy on D.
Goaltending - Carr saved 33 of 37 (.892) and from what it sounded like, wants at least two of them back.
The 2 Minutes After Scoring a Goal - This is starting to become a scary trend. On two occasions, UML scored and then within 2.5 minutes, PC got it back.

Fun game to listen to nonetheless, and looking forward to listening to how the team does (with Boulanger in net, I expect) against a Northeastern team that is better than its record indicates.
